What Does Final Expense Insurance Insure?
Your funeral expenses are covered by burial insurance as you could have guessed from your name. This consists of obvious things like buying your final resting place, purchasing the coffin (or cremation costs), paying for your own funeral service, and purchasing a headstone.
Other lesser known prices that can often be covered are things like grave digging and floral arrangements. They’re not substantial on their own, but they are able to accumulate fast.
For an unprepared family who may not possess a large amount of disposable income, these costs (which can run into the thousands of dollars) can be a serious shock. Costs for burial insurance strategies differ radically between providers. Some fundamental coverage strategies can begin from just a couple dollars a week, however there are highly complete plans that cost more.
You can find policies that provide coverage up to $50k although the policies generally provide coverage between $5000 and $25,000 but on However as you can visualize, higher fees are required by better coverage.
Most payments are made monthly, but there are a few plans that accept weekly payments too.
The sum you need certainly to pay is mainly determined by your actual age. The old you might be, the more your premiums will be. It’s economics that is simple actually if you should be statistically closer to passing, you are likely to need to cover more over a shorter quantity of time. Due to their statistically shorter lifespans, guys often pay more for final expense insurance than women.

Your health also plays a huge role in your premiums. If there is a history of serious health issues, your premium will probably be greater. It is helpful to know that insurance companies that are different have different standards. So should you have health issues, it is worth it to search around.
